Men's basketball
Akron will tip off against Bowling Green in at 2. Tom Gaffney from the ABJ confirmed what I've been saying: Bowling Green is a better team than it was early in the season. In fact, I'll say the Falcons are the most underrated team in the MAC.
- Danny Sheridan says Akron is a 4.5-point favorite.
- Most sportsbooks are predicting about the same.
- A blogger pegged Akron to win the MAC.
- At the half, the Zips are leading BG 37-23. Akron has 12 turnovers, but is dominating the rebounding and 3-point shooting.
Football
The ABJ also wrote quite a bit about recruiting in today's paper. That includes a list of Akron's commitments and a feature on stud kicker Igor Iveljic.
- As poster SDK pointed out, Josh Chichester committed to Louisville after a visit to Akron. Chichester is a top-flight receiver who committed to Ohio State in July. Then he decommitted and considered Akron.
- That Florida athlete who committed to Akron, Avery Holley, might try to play basketball, too.
- Defensive lineman Maurice Riquer is considering Akron, as well as a couple of smaller schools.
- Akron got another receiver commitment, Rivals.com says. Curtis Brown from Florida is 6-foot, 159. He runs the 40 in 4.72.
